Rajnath Singh: News
Rajnath Singh is a senior leader of the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P), the Defence Minister of India, and a former Chief Minister of Uttar Pradesh. Singh did his MSc in Physics from the University of Gorakhpur and was initially a lecturer of Physics at KBPG College Mirzapur. He was associated with the RSS since his early teens and became a student activist of the ABVP. Singh emerged as a young leader of Jana Sangh and later of the BJP. He served as the Minister for Education in the BJP government of Uttar Pradesh from 1991 to 1992. He was elected to the Rajya Sabha in 1994 and served as the Union Transport Minister in the Atal Bihari Vajpayee government during 1999-2000. Singh became the Chief Minister of Uttar Pradesh in 2000, serving in the office till 2002. In 2003, Singh returned to the central government, this time in the capacity of an Agriculture Minister. He served two terms as the President of the BJP from 2005 to 2009 and from 2013 to 2014. Singh was the Home Minister of India in the first Modi government and became the Defence Minister when NDA returned to power in 2019. He has been a Lok Sabha MP since 2009.
